Who we are
All Saints in Norton, Wiltshire is a Christian congregation serving the Norton community and encouraging others through a life-changing Christian journey.
We seek to serve God by working for justice and peace, respect and learn from all the great faith traditions and desire to be known by the love we have for one another.

All Saints Service Times
Sunday
Holy Communion
A friendly church community celebrating communion together. SerMonday Hymns accompanied by CD
Every fourth Sunday at 9:30 AM for ¾ hour
Group Service at one of our churches
On the fifth Sunday of the month we meet together as a group in one of the churches. It is usually a communion service with an All Age element. Please contact us by email to find out which church the service is being held in.
Every fifth Sunday at 10:30 AM for 1 hour
